A Russian court on Friday rejected a request from jailed former oil tycoon Mikhail Khodorkovsky for parole, five years after his arrest for financial crimes, news agencies reported.

Energy consumed by computer servers has doubled in the last five years in the US and the rising trend looks set to continue, with IT carving out an increasing share of the country's total carbon footprint.
